问题标签 [inches]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
php - PHP如何在字符串中查找英寸并用点替换
我在 PHP 中有这样的字符串:
$string = '监控 Asus VH228D LED, 21,5 " , 16:9, 1920x1080, 250 cd/m2; VS228H, 21,5 " , Wide format 16:9, 1920x1080, VS229H, 21.5" , Vf3349H, 21,5 " , 1920x1080, 250 cd/m2, 华硕 VH2q8D LED, 21,5英寸';
我需要在字符串中查找英寸,如果英寸数不正确(21,5"、21,5"、21.5")以正确的值更改 21,5"-> 21.5"、21,5"-> 21.5" , 21.5 英寸 -> 21.5 英寸 , 21.5 英寸 -> 21.5 英寸。
最终结果必须是:
$final_string = '监控 Asus VH228D LED, 21.5" , 16:9, 1920x1080, 250 cd/m2; VS228H, 21.5" , 宽幅 16:9, 1920x1080, VS229H, 21.5" , Vf3349H, 21.58,5" 10cdx1 /m2,华硕 VH2q8D LED,21.5" ';
怎么做?
android - Android 将像素转换为英寸、毫米
我想准确地将像素转换为英寸和毫米。我曾尝试使用所有属性,displayMetrics
但未能在移动设备中获得确切的物理单位。我也尝试过使用TypedValue.applyDimension
,但由于文档没有太多解释性仍然很不幸..任何人都可以建议我,甚至给我一个小提示..
提前致谢
编辑这是我尝试使用 displayMetrics 的代码
displayMetrics = new DisplayMetrics();
getWindowManager().getDefaultDisplay().getMetrics(displayMetrics);
当我试图通过使用获得每英寸像素
数时,displayMetrics.ydpi
或者displayMetrics.xdpi
我没有得到确切的值,因为我通过在画布上画一条这么长的线并用实际的标尺检查它来检查它。
c++ - C++ 英尺/英寸
这是一个与 C++ 相关的问题。我需要制作一个读取用户体重/身高的程序。这一切都很好,花花公子,但我遇到了一个问题。
用户需要能够输入一个数字,然后是一个测量单位。这可以以英尺/英寸、米或厘米为单位。我已经完成了所有这些工作,但用户还应该能够编写诸如 5' 之类的东西,并且英寸是可选的。这是我遇到的问题:我有两个用于用户输入的变量,一个双精度(高度)和一个字符串(单位高度)。这适用于 m 和 cm,但对于英尺/英寸,我需要再添加两个,因为用户需要输入两个字符串和两个数字(为简单起见,我将其保留为双精度数)所以我使用了 if 语句:
现在唯一存在的问题是我需要这样做,以便当用户输入 x'(x 是任何数字)时,程序不会要求任何进一步的输入。这可能很明显,我可能只需要退后一步,但我已经考虑了一段时间,我个人无法弄清楚
任何帮助表示赞赏。
vb.net - GetInches 屏幕尺寸
我目前运行这个
但是当我在几台笔记本电脑上运行它时,有时会出现英寸偏差。
1 个屏幕显示 15.5" 而屏幕是 15.6" 其他屏幕显示 14" 而屏幕是 13.7" 等等。
也许有人知道解决这个问题的方法?笔记本电脑液晶屏的标准尺寸为:
10,1" 11,6" 12,0"12,1"13" 13,3" 14" 14,1" 15" 15,4" 15,6" 16" 16,4" 17,1" 17, 3" 18,4"
svg - 如何在 snap svg 中使用英寸?
我刚刚开始玩 snap 并且一直在尝试以英寸而不是像素为单位工作,这可能吗?如果是这样,我该如何使用英寸?似乎有些功能接受英寸而有些不接受?
c++ - 在 C++ 中编写 3 个函数来将英尺和英寸转换为米和厘米?
我正在尝试编写一个由 3 个函数组成的 C++ 程序,一个用于输入,一个用于计算,一个用于输出。该程序应该将英尺和英寸作为输入,然后将米和厘米的转换值打印回用户。我认为通过引用调用有问题,因为我仍在学习如何正确使用它,无论如何这里是代码
android - Android 支持多屏不工作
我试图在 AndroidManifest 文件中指定我的应用程序只能在尺寸大于 7 英寸的平板电脑上运行。
我在 AndroidManifest.xml 文件中使用了以下代码:
问题是我在 GenyMotion 上具有 5 英寸英寸的虚拟设备“Google Nexus 5”上测试了 .APK,并且成功安装并启动了 .APK!
我不想要那个!我不想在小于 7 英寸的屏幕上安装应用程序,为什么不工作?
android - 如何以英寸为单位获得设备的实际屏幕尺寸?
我试图找到以英寸为单位的设备的真实屏幕尺寸,并且我测试了在 stackoverflow 和 google 上找到的一些代码getRealMetrics()
,但该代码在所有设备上都无法正常工作。
例如,在 NEXUS 5 上它运行良好并告诉设备有 4.96 英寸,但在带有 KitKat 4.4.2 的 BQ Aquaris E5 FHD 中它不能正常工作并告诉设备有 4.59 英寸(它有 5 英寸......)
这是无法正常工作的代码:
opencv - 图像处理根据参考英寸获取对象每英寸的像素
简单的说:
我有一个人体图像。我有两个参考点,分别是左右腰部位置。例如:(100,100) 和 (200,100) 分别是左右腰部位置。
除了这两点,我还知道腰围的“现实生活”英寸值。
我正在尝试获取这三个数据点并推断“现实生活”中有多少像素 = 1 英寸。这不应该那么难,但我对此有某种类型的大脑阻塞。
寻找简单的公式。我开始的一个是:
(RightPoint.X - LeftPoint.X) / 34"
这不起作用。腰围越小,每英寸像素值越大。在上面,它将是 2.9 像素 == 1"。
如果我将 34 英寸更改为 10 英寸,它最多可以拍摄 10 像素 == 1 英寸。或者这可能是正确的?呃......大脑今晚你在哪里!?!?
问题:
我正在寻找基于这三个参考数据点的正确公式,可以让我确定图像中有多少像素 == 1"。所以如果我在现实生活中知道这个人的腰围是 34 英寸,我想确定在图像中...假设相对于图片 2.5 像素 == 1 英寸。
javascript - 如何使用javascript将标尺中的像素转换为英寸
我在jquery.rulers.js函数中工作,我为特定创建了标尺,div
它以像素为单位正确显示,它转换为英寸,它将显示相同的测量值。
例如 :
我的 div 中有100 像素,它将显示 1'0" ,200 像素在我的 div 中将显示 2'0"等等。当我将像素转换为英寸时,它显示不同。哪个是正确的?我在像素到英寸的对话中更加挣扎。
这是我的工作小提琴
但它仅以英寸为单位显示像素值。但它没有正确显示英寸值。我需要适当的指导方针……而且我需要任何公式来进行这次对话。
笔记:
我只使用 150 DPI(每英寸点)进行图像对话。 参考网址